Bodanayakdinni is a village situated in the Bagalkot taluka of Bagalkote district, Karnataka. It is located approximately 39 km from Bagalkot and around 39 km from Bagalkot. Timmapur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Bodanayakdinni village.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Bodanayakdinni is 598852. The village covers a total geographical area of 1294.1 hectares and falls under the 587115 pincode. Bagalkot is the nearest town, located about 39 km away.

Bodanayakdinni village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head.

Population of Bodanayakdinni

As per Census 2011, Bodanayakdinni village has a total population of 1,815 people, consisting of 875 males and 940 females. The village has 388 households and a sex ratio of 1,074 females per 1,000 males. There are 247 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 1,016 literate and 799 illiterate residents. Additionally, 180 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Bodanayakdinni

Bodanayakdinni is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services. The nearest railway station is Kudala Sangam, while the nearest airport is Hubli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 101.3 km.
